Toilet Repair in Murphy, Texas
Murphy homeowners face unique toilet challenges due to the area's hard water supply from the North Texas Municipal Water District and the region's extreme temperature swings. The moderately hard water common in Collin County leaves mineral deposits that gradually damage flush valves, clog rim jets, and corrode internal components. Many Murphy residences built during the city's rapid growth in the 1990s and early 2000s now have aging toilets showing signs of wear.
Hot Texas summers accelerate the deterioration of rubber seals and flappers, while occasional winter freezes can cause hidden cracks in toilet tanks and bowls. Common issues include weak flushing power from sediment buildup, constant running from warped components, and recurring clogs from outdated low-flow designs. About Toilet Repair in Murphy
Murphy's water hardness typically measures 7-10 grains per gallon, creating scale buildup that silently damages toilet components. This mineral-rich water from North Texas Municipal Water District sources shortens flapper lifespan to 2-3 years instead of the usual 5, clogs the small holes under the toilet rim that create flushing power, and causes fill valves to stick or fail prematurely. Homeowners often notice these effects as 'phantom flushes,' weak flushes requiring multiple attempts, or toilets that run randomly throughout the day and night.
The most common toilet brands in Murphy homes include Kohler, American Standard, TOTO, and Mansfield—many installed during the building boom of the 2000s. Watch for warning signs like water pooling around the base, rocking toilets, hissing sounds from the tank, unusually high water bills, or needing to jiggle the handle. These indicate failing wax rings, cracked tanks, or internal leaks that waste hundreds of gallons monthly.
